I just noticed that there seems to be a bit of confusion over the relative status of the moderators of each forum here at Ironworks - do moderators of one forum have policy authority at another forum where their name is not officially listed (eg Cloudy at GD, Mouse at BG2 etc).

The short answer to this is YES. Ironworks moderators are Ironworks moderators, no matter what forum they are on. Just because they don't have admin authority to lock down threads doesn't mean that they don't speak with Ironworks authority when they have their "mod hats" on. Please respect their wishes as it is their job to make sure that the forum runs smoothly.

If you have a problem with something a moderator does (and nobody's perfect), please communicate this to the moderator or the moderator team tactfully, in private (via email or PM). Our moderators are all very reasonable people and will be more than happy to listen to your comments if you phrase them in a polite way. I always reply to any PM or email sent to me and I'm certain that all the others do as well.

Respect for authority (meaning ALL moderators) is something that is taken VERY seriously here, and this is not negotiable. Don't like it, don't want to abide by it, the door's that way - don't let it hit you on the way out. ;)
